Perthshire Photographic Society Exhibition

 
Running each day throughout the Festival, Perthshire Photographic Society brings a free exhibition of stunning photography from their members. 

Cover photograph: Perth Lightning by Connor McLaren.

Following its very successful inaugural Festival exhibition last year, Perthshire Photographic Society returns in 2025, bringing a stunning photographic exhibition to the centre of Perth. Last year, the exhibition brought over 2,000 people to St John's Shopping Centre to enjoy the range of photography. 

From landscapes, wildlife and portraits, to night, street, still life and fine art, members will display many striking photos and look forward to welcoming you!

Opening Hours

Thursday 22 May to Saturday 31 May: 10am - 5pm (11am opening on Sunday 25 May).

Perthshire Photographic Society

If you have an interest in photography, Perthshire Photographic Society would like to meet you! The Society currently has 70 members and meets weekly at the AK Bell Library in Perth at 7.30pm on Wednesday evenings, between October and March.

The Society has an interesting and varied programme of speakers, workshops and competitions aimed at all experience levels, and also offer tuition. Occasionally, they hold an exhibition, where you get the chance to display your work. From April to September, they organise informal photo outings. Why don’t you come along and say “Hello!”
